What does +200 odds mean? They are American money line odds; for example, +200 signifies the amount a bettor could win if wagering $100. If the bet works out, the player would receive a total payout of $300 ($200 net profit + $100 initial stake). Manchester United 1/5.What does -110 mean? In sports betting, -110 means that for every $1 a bettor wants to win, they must risk $1.10. If a bettor wanted to win $100 on -110 odds, they would need to risk $110.

Boston is the favorite at -175, meaning you must bet $175 for every $100 you hope to win. Whenever you see a minus-sign, that’s how much you have to bet to win $100. In summary, minus + a number means you BET that amount for every $100 you want to win. Plus + a number means you WIN that amount for every $100 you bet. Short and long odds meaning. Fractional odds are among the easiest to calculate. To determine your profit, multiply your betting amount by the fraction. For example, a $100 bet on 6/5 odds pays $100 x (6/5), which comes out to $120 if you win, plus your initial $100 stake, meaning that your payout comes out to $220. It's also worth tracking down low- ...Green Bay Packers, -200 Now, what does the -200 mean? This means that you would have to bet $200 on the Packers in order to win $100 back. Anytime you see odds with a minus in front of it, take the number and that is what you would need to bet in order to win $100 in profit.
